Cafes, river paths, and calm streets nearby.
In District 2, Zurich, Zurich, Switzerland, you’re close to lakeside paths, galleries, cafés, and local shops, with plenty of things to do in neighborhood nearby.
Museum Rietberg
A compact art museum in Rieterpark, where calm galleries and lake views give you an easy cultural afternoon nearby.
FIFA Museum
A few blocks from Enge station, this football museum adds an indoor stop when you want something rooted in Zurich.
Sukkulenten-Sammlung Zürich
This glasshouse collection in Wollishofen feels quietly local, with rows of cacti and succulents just above the lakefront.
Belvoir Park
A neighborhood park in Enge with broad lawns and old trees, useful for a slow walk between the station and lake.
Know the rhythm before you go.
District 2 is easiest with a little planning: which neighborhood to pick, when it’s quiet, and how to get around.
Plan for limited parking
District 2, Zurich, Zurich, Switzerland is well connected by tram and train, so a car is often more hassle than help. If you do drive, confirm parking in advance and expect tighter streets near the lake and residential blocks.
Expect quieter nights away from the hubs
Some parts of District 2, Zurich, Zurich, Switzerland stay calm after dark, while areas closer to busy transit stops and dining streets can carry more noise. For lighter sleep, ask for quieter windows and a room off the main road.
Choose your spot based on your plans
District 2, Zurich, Zurich, Switzerland works well for travelers who want easy transit and local walks, but families may prefer quieter residential blocks while nightlife seekers should stay closer to livelier edges for shorter late-night returns.
